excel表格怎么换到自动换到下一行

excel表格怎么换到自动换到下一行

Excel表格自动换到下一行的方法主要包括:使用“自动换行”功能、调整单元格大小、使用公式和函数、利用宏和VBA。在这里,我们将详细讨论其中的一种方法——“自动换行”功能。

自动换行功能可以让单元格内的内容在达到单元格边界时自动换行,而不需要手动调整单元格的大小。这对于处理大量文本或需要在单个单元格中输入多行信息时非常有用。以下是具体步骤:

  1. 选择要应用自动换行的单元格或单元格范围。
  2. 在Excel的主菜单中,点击“开始”选项卡。
  3. 在“对齐”组中,找到并点击“自动换行”按钮。

通过这种方法,可以有效地管理单元格内容,使其在视图上更加整洁和易于阅读。


一、使用“自动换行”功能

1. 什么是自动换行功能

自动换行功能是Excel中一个非常有用的功能,尤其适用于需要在单个单元格中输入长文本内容的情况。当文本内容超过单元格的宽度时,Excel会自动将其分行显示,从而避免文本被截断或需要手动调整单元格大小。这对于处理大量数据的工作表尤其重要,因为它能够提高数据的可读性和美观度。

2. 如何启用自动换行功能

启用自动换行功能非常简单。首先,选择你需要应用自动换行功能的单元格或单元格范围。接下来,点击Excel主菜单中的“开始”选项卡。在“对齐”组中,你会看到一个名为“自动换行”的按钮,点击它即可启用该功能。启用后,单元格中的文本会根据单元格的宽度自动分行显示。

3. 自动换行的实际应用案例

举个实际应用的例子,假设你在处理一份包含客户反馈的Excel表格。每个客户的反馈可能包含多行文字。如果不使用自动换行功能,文本会溢出到相邻的单元格,导致表格看起来非常混乱。通过启用自动换行功能,每条反馈都会在单元格内自动换行显示,使得整个表格更加整洁和易于阅读。

二、调整单元格大小

1. 手动调整单元格高度

在某些情况下,自动换行功能可能无法完全满足你的需求,特别是当你需要手动控制单元格的高度时。你可以通过点击并拖动行号之间的边界来手动调整单元格的高度。这样可以确保单元格内的所有内容都能完整显示。

2. 使用“自动调整行高”功能

Excel还提供了一个方便的“自动调整行高”功能,可以根据单元格内容自动调整行高。首先,选择你需要调整的行或单元格范围,然后在Excel主菜单中点击“格式”按钮,选择“自动调整行高”选项。这样,Excel会自动调整行高,使所有内容都能完整显示。

3. 实际应用场景

假设你在制作一份预算报告,表格中包含了大量的数据信息。通过手动调整单元格高度或使用“自动调整行高”功能,可以确保所有数据都能清晰地显示出来,避免出现数据被截断或难以阅读的情况。

三、使用公式和函数

1. 使用CHAR(10)函数实现换行

在Excel中,你可以通过使用CHAR(10)函数来在公式中实现换行。例如,如果你需要在一个单元格中显示多行文本,可以使用以下公式:

=A1 & CHAR(10) & B1 & CHAR(10) & C1

在这个公式中,CHAR(10)表示换行符,通过将其插入到文本之间,可以实现自动换行的效果。

2. 使用TEXTJOIN函数实现多行文本

另一个实现多行文本的方法是使用TEXTJOIN函数。该函数允许你将多个文本字符串连接在一起,并使用指定的分隔符。以下是一个示例:

=TEXTJOIN(CHAR(10), TRUE, A1:C1)

在这个示例中,TEXTJOIN函数会将A1到C1单元格的内容连接在一起,并在每个字符串之间插入换行符。

3. 实际应用场景

假设你在制作一份员工通讯录,需要在一个单元格中显示员工的姓名、职位和联系信息。通过使用CHAR(10)函数或TEXTJOIN函数,可以将这些信息在单元格中分行显示,使其更加清晰和易于阅读。

四、利用宏和VBA

1. 简介宏和VBA

宏和VBA(Visual Basic for Applications)是Excel中的强大工具,允许你自动化重复性任务,提高工作效率。通过编写宏和VBA代码,你可以实现更复杂的功能,例如根据特定条件自动换行。

2. 创建一个简单的宏

创建一个简单的宏来实现自动换行非常容易。首先,打开Excel的开发者工具,然后点击“录制宏”按钮。接下来,按照你需要的步骤操作Excel,最后点击“停止录制”按钮。这样,你就创建了一个简单的宏,可以通过点击按钮来执行。

3. 编写VBA代码实现自动换行

如果你需要更复杂的功能,可以编写VBA代码来实现。例如,以下VBA代码可以根据特定条件自动换行:

Sub AutoWrapText()

Dim cell As Range

For Each cell In Selection

If Len(cell.Value) > 20 Then

cell.WrapText = True

End If

Next cell

End Sub

在这个代码中,宏会遍历选定的单元格范围,如果单元格内容长度超过20个字符,则自动启用自动换行功能。

4. 实际应用场景

假设你在处理一份包含客户反馈的Excel表格,每条反馈的长度不一。通过编写一个简单的VBA宏,可以根据每条反馈的长度自动启用自动换行功能,从而提高工作效率。

五、常见问题和解决方案

1. 自动换行功能无法正常工作

有时候,自动换行功能可能无法正常工作,例如文本仍然显示为单行。这可能是因为单元格的高度不足以显示多行文本。在这种情况下,可以手动调整单元格高度或使用“自动调整行高”功能来解决问题。

2. 使用公式和函数时出现错误

在使用公式和函数实现换行时,可能会出现一些错误,例如公式返回错误值。在这种情况下,可以检查公式中的字符和参数是否正确,确保没有拼写错误或缺少必要的字符。

3. 宏和VBA代码运行缓慢

在处理大量数据时,宏和VBA代码可能会运行缓慢。为了提高运行速度,可以优化代码,例如减少循环次数或使用更高效的算法。此外,可以在宏和VBA代码中添加适当的错误处理代码,以确保程序在出现错误时能够正常运行。

六、总结

在Excel中实现自动换行是一个非常有用的功能,能够提高数据的可读性和美观度。通过使用自动换行功能、调整单元格大小、使用公式和函数、以及利用宏和VBA代码,可以有效地管理和显示单元格内容。希望本文提供的详细介绍和实际应用案例能够帮助你更好地掌握这些技巧,提高工作效率。

相关问答FAQs:

1. 如何将Excel表格中的内容自动换到下一行?
在Excel中,如果想要将内容自动换到下一行,可以使用以下两种方法:

  • 使用"自动换行"功能:选中需要自动换行的单元格,然后在"开始"选项卡的"对齐方式"组中点击"自动换行"按钮,这样内容就会自动换到下一行。
  • 使用快捷键:选中需要自动换行的单元格,按下"Alt"键,然后按下"Enter"键,这样内容也会自动换到下一行。

2. 如何设置Excel表格自动换行的行高?
如果想要Excel表格中自动换行的内容在单元格中完全显示,可以按照以下步骤设置行高:

  • 选中需要设置行高的行或单元格。
  • 在"开始"选项卡的"单元格"组中点击"行高"按钮,弹出行高对话框。
  • 在对话框中输入所需的行高数值,点击"确定"按钮即可。

3. 如何在Excel中设置某一列的内容自动换行?
如果只想在Excel表格中的某一列中自动换行,可以使用以下方法:

  • 选中需要自动换行的列。
  • 在"开始"选项卡的"对齐方式"组中点击"自动换行"按钮,这样该列中的内容就会自动换到下一行。
  • 如果需要调整行高以完整显示内容,可以按照上述第二条中的方法设置行高。

希望以上解答对您有所帮助。如果还有其他问题,请随时提问。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4330240

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部